gently caress with that pricing I'm guessing someone tried to min/max the list pricing. House flippers do this all the time. Find a cheap-ish house in an area, add a tiny claustrophobic bedroom or two along with another bathroom (usually in a former linen closet) and then re-list it as THREE BEDROOM TWO BATHROOM and immediately add at least 20k to the price. It's clear someone got a screaming deal on a church about to be demolished and took all the parts worth taking. Some of the veneer furniture/cabinets just scream 1960s church, same with the huge wooden frames around the windows and obviously the stained glass. It would explain the insane number of baseboard heaters, too. They bought it for ~300k and then thought they'd be clever by doubling the loving size of it.
